Transaction e32b05e3c789568a20064a53fe91ab89a0cf55b439b9396587e48214df619bd4
1 Input
1 Output
-
e32b05e3c789568a20064a53fe91ab89a0cf55b439b9396587e48214df619bd4:0
- value
- 39435
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2ff3e25c1b93bb440a8c935a920c16b94a133304 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15NYvPY8mdnXBBhHPvZh6T2EjDFT5Fe7QT